Overview: 

Scheels operates a growing warehouse network of four facilities totaling 750,000 square feet, a mix of Scheels-run and third-party logistics (3PL) operated facilities, all running on Scheels systems and technology. These facilities cross-dock cartons and pallets, receive inventory, and hold and organize products for store replenishment and E-Commerce fulfillment.

The Supply Chain Specialist supports the daily execution of this network. This position serves as the primary Scheels point of contact for one of our facilities, making sure the systems are operational, purchase orders are set up correctly, the teams know the plan ahead of time, and the follow-up happens to confirm it's getting done. This position teaches teams how to use our systems, sets clear expectations, and supports the inventory management practices that keep our numbers accurate and our product flowing.

This position helps guide our facility partners alongside the Warehouse Operations Leader and the broader team, leads weekly meetings to teach and give feedback, and serves as the daily connection point between the facility and the rest of Scheels: buyers, stores, E-Commerce, Logistics, IT, Vendor Compliance, and Accounts Payable. 

We're looking for someone who genuinely enjoys pushing things across the finish line. A strong communicator with a high level of execution, urgency, and follow-through.

Responsibilities: 

Facility Operations

  • Serve as the main Scheels point of contact for an assigned facility, supporting the daily needs of the team on the ground and resolving issues as they arise, including system problems, space concerns, damages, shortages, and vendor returns 
  • Help manage facility performance and execution alongside the Warehouse Operations Leader and team
  • Lead weekly meetings to teach, set expectations, and provide feedback

Systems & Inbound

  • Verify purchase orders are set up correctly and communicate the inbound plan ahead of time, then follow up to confirm execution
  • Partner with IT to troubleshoot and resolve network and system issues
  • Track inbound PO flow and scheduling, keeping communication moving between buyers, facilities, and stores 

Inventory & Claims

  • Support inventory accuracy practices: cycle counts, targeted counts, and receiving discrepancy resolution
  • Partner with Accounts Payable to resolve invoice and claim issues
  • Partner with Vendor Compliance on damage and shortage claims, working with facility teams to close them out 

Fulfillment & E-Commerce

  • Work with buyers to develop the plan for items before arrival and while inventory is in the facility
  • Support store teams on inbound issues such as shortages, damages, ETAs, and tracking open orders, with quick turnaround
  • Research and resolve E-Commerce order issues, coordinating with facility teams to keep fulfillment moving
  • Monitor outbound order execution for store fulfillment and E-Commerce, supporting facility teams to keep orders shipping on time and accurately
